If the account does not have enough Energy, the TRON network automatically burns TRX to make up the difference, resulting in higher operation fees. Energy measures the computational resources required for the TRON Virtual Machine (TVM) to execute operations. When sufficient resources are available, transfers consume only Bandwidth and Energy and require little to no TRX. However, when Bandwidth or Energy is insufficient, the system automatically burns TRX to make up for the required resources, which increases the actual transfer fee. Transactions primarily consume the available Bandwidth and Energy in an account, meaning operation fees on the TRON network do not always need to be paid directly in the native token, TRX. The TRC20 standard is Tron's equivalent of Ethereum's ERC-20 — same kind of fungible token interface, different virtual machine and fee model. USDT TRC20 is the Tron-network deployment of Tether's dollar-pegged stablecoin. In 2026, a typical TRC20 transfer settles in three seconds for $1.00-$3.50 of TRX, which is why roughly half of all USDT supply now lives on Tron. USDT TRC20 is Tether's dollar token issued on the Tron network.
